No all-party meet called over Mhadei, claims Patkar
Panaji: Goa Congress president Amit Patkar on Wednesday said that chief minister Pramod Sawant’s statement of having called an all-party meeting to discuss the Mhadei issue was “totally false”.
Sawant, who led a seven-member delegation to meet Union home minister Amit Shah over the river diversion issue, on Wednesday said that the opposition members were not invited to join the Goa delegatoin because they did not attend the all-party meeting called to discuss the Mhadei matter.
“It is totally a false statement by the chief minister. I dare the chief minister to prove when he called an all-party meeting on the Mhadei,” said Patkar.
Congress also questioned why the delegation was not meeting the Prime Minister as promised by the CM on December 30
Patkar pointed out that Sawant had declared on December 30 that he would write to the Prime Minister demanding withdrawal of the approval given to the detailed project report (DPR) of the Kalasa-Bhandura project.
“What happened to that letter. Why are you meeting the home minister and not the Prime Minister?” said Patkar.
